Meanwhile, Josh was having a blast. Actively using mana would have drained his reserves quickly, but this was different. It was a passive! In fact, this exploit was not actually that hard. It was just a matter of figuring out the trick to counter the yawn.
The sloth's attack was a mental one. The best method to resist it was to have a strong will and picture a reason to live. It was that simple! Well, in theory. In practice, such a thing was relatively hard to accomplish.
Most people would die in their first sloth encounter without the support of magical abilities. Once they became reliant on skills, it became harder for them to realize the core issue. They would naively keep stacking defensive skills, but there was a limit to that.
It just so happened that he had avoided this initial trap because he was Classless. Even if he wanted to cheat and use resistance skills, he simply hadn't been able to! His new mana mastery was just the edge he had been missing to be immune to their attacks.
He kept running around the creatures. For the first time in their lives, the poor sloths were showing confusion, self-doubt, and despair, along with the anger from being woken up. How was their yawn not working?!
In fact, not only was it not working, but the more they saw their companions yawn and the more tired they felt. Sometimes one would just plop down on the ground and give up completely, but then the annoying bipedal creature would wake it up!
They wanted nothing more than to rip him apart, but it was impossible. They were used to other creatures being faster than them but never immune to their hunting ability!
The human was saying something, but they couldn't understand what it was at all. Still, they were smart enough to realize that he was trying to communicate with them. At this point, they just wanted the torture to end.
How could they be left alone?! They just needed a sign! Over time, a few smart sloths began to understand the pattern governing the human's actions:
- Whenever they tried mauling him, they would get attacked.
- Whenever they tried running away, he would harass them.
- Whenever they tried yawning, he would lightly slap them (as hard as he could).
- As long as they followed obediently, he didn't bother them too much. They were even allowed to close their eyes for a few seconds as long as they remained near him.

This was a moment of trial for the poor creatures. They had to keep moving at a pace that could only be called languid but remained challenging to them. Still, they were slowly adapting, very very slowly.
As for the party members, they felt that the scene was surreal. One man, followed by countless sloths, was calmly and happily guiding them as if a shepherd. Josh had even given a few sloths names as he kept bullshitting.

"The train will soon leave the station! Keep your hands inside, no violence allowed, make sure to remain close and no yawning as it distracts the other passengers!" Josh loudly called out.
This was madness! The humans felt both elated and depressed. They had painstakingly evacuated sloth after sloth all this time, only for a man to come and singlehandedly solve the problem. How useless had they been?!
"I think we have all the sloths with us! Thank you for using the official STD service! Slothtrosity Train for D-23! Let us all depart!" Everyone in the area heard Josh's shout.
The wind Fairy choked hearing this. What the fuck was he saying now?! What kind of powerful hero acted like this?! "He's mad!" She murmured.
"For sure, but he's my role model from now on. Can you see that he's still eating even now?! He passed near me a few times to request food too." Bennet shared.
"How is that impressive? Isn't it more amazing how he's managed to make all these creatures obediently and quietly follow him? He could bring them to a library, and it would be fine!" Sakar exclaimed.
"Nono, just think about it. He passed next to me with a sloth army in tow and not a single time did any attack me or yawn. He had calculated the perfect timing so their yawns would be on cooldown. Can you believe it?!" Bennett said in awe.
"Wow. Okay, that is impressive!" Sakar admitted.
"Dario, seriously. Who is he?! I swear I'll keep the information secret. I swear on my name and Immortal itself! I'll even sign a magical contract!" Davos begged.
"Same here! I need to know! I'll keep it a secret. I swear on Devouring Panda!"
"Don't keep me out of this. I'll swear too! I swear on Ouroboros!"

"I swear it on Eclipse!"
Before long, they had all voluntarily signed a magical contract with an NDA clause. As Rankers, they didn't care about such an expense. They wanted answers!
"Even then, it's not my place to tell. I can only ask in your stead." Dario laughingly replied as he sent Josh a message on his UW. He could see him in the distance lazily replying as he kept leading the sloths away.
BEEP! As Dario checked the reply, they awaited with eyes even shinier than high beam headlights ( the incoming traffic kind). They were so impatient!
He slowly showed them the screen of his UW one by one. Every single one of them having a similar reaction. This, in turn, made the expectations of the others increase exponentially, yet they all were surprised:
"Oh my god!" Fairy cried out.
"This is crazy!" Bennett shouted.
"Is that really true?!" Sakar asked shocked.
"Even I am questioning life right now?!" Davos admitted.
- Josh MF Malum: They are asking who I am? Josh Malum, Classless from Dimensional Legion. Tell them they can have a 5% discount for the Climber school we are opening since they've been helpful.
"Dario, tell me. What is your relation to Dimensional Legion?!" Davos asked, holding his breath.
"We are allies, that's it. I don't really know more than you." Dario shrugged, not making a big deal out of it.
They all nodded as they looked at him with sparkling eyes, breathing roughly in excitement. They felt so jealous! Draconic was bound to soar. But then, they all seemed to come to the same conclusion.
"This means that Very Happy Farms is real?!" Davos couldn't help but comment. He vividly remembered how Draconic had run to save them. Now it made sense!
"After this, I'm becoming a farmer. I'm sure they won't mind if I multitask and read a bit, right?." Sakar said.
"You can do that! I'll beg Josh instead directly! I know how to look very pitiful!" The woman declared.
"HAHA! Fools! I've already managed to establish a connection with the super expert! He ate my food. How amazing is that!" Bennett laughed out loud. This certainly sounded stupid. Yet, the others all seemed regretful to have left their snacks behind.
Dario couldn't help but chuckle internally. How would they react if they were to learn that this guild was only established on a whim? How would they react if they understood that he wasn't just a member of Dimensional Legion but its leader?
How would they react if they learned that Dario had offered an alliance to Josh while he was alone and low-level? Would they be shocked or just regret not having his foresight?
To be honest, he himself was surprised. He had only followed his instinct. Well, the fact that a low-level resisted his intimidation better than Rankers had been telling.
Even now, they were discussing the legendary Dimensional Legion. They were speculating about how many members it had, their power, their wealth, and even why they were that low-key.
So far, the consensus seemed to be that Dimensional Legion was probably a hidden guild that wasn't local to Metropolis-C. They were perhaps slowly getting a footing in all Metropolises simultaneously.
They had probably only revealed a fraction of their power because of their alliance with Draconic. If Josh was an emissary for his faction and a Fallen, it would make sense that he wouldn't appear that often in public.
Which one of the four seen at the farm was he? Perhaps the other three had left the area already?
As Dario listened to their guesses, he felt a bit weird. He obviously knew this wasn't true, but he still found himself finding the all-powerful hidden guild theory believable. It wouldn't surprise him if Josh were to announce he had conquered the world at some point inadvertently.
That's when they realized that he was long gone, along with the army of sloths. They hurried after him, innumerable questions swirling in their heads. Honestly, Dario wasn't an exception either.
For instance, what was that about a Climber school?!…
